5 June 2026, 8:00 am - 48 minutes 35 secondsGod Keeps Receipts (Rich Wilkerson Jr.)
Pastor Rich Wilkerson Jr. preached from Hebrews 6 to show us that even though we can forget God, He promises never to forget us. God knows us, and He keeps receipts, but it’s not to shame us; it’s to save us. If you need your faith renewed today, this sermon is for you.

Scriptures Referenced:
Hebrews 6, verses 10-12 – God does not forget your work, your love, or your persistence.Hebrews 6, verses 10-12 – God does not forget your work, your love, or your persistence.
Psalm 22, verse 3 – God inhabits the praises of his people.
Matthew 1, verses 1-17 – Forty-two generations of flawed people listed by name, proving God remembers individuals.
Nehemiah 3, verse 14 – God recorded the name of the man who rebuilt the waste gate, so no act is too small to be seen.
Hebrews 11 – A catalog of men and women who died without seeing the promise fulfilled, honored for faith that never quit.
Hebrews 12, verses 1-2 – Run with perseverance, surrounded by witnesses, eyes fixed on Jesus who endured the cross for you.
Psalm 56, verse 8 – God collects every tear and keeps a record of them.
John 1, verse 29 – John identifies Jesus as the Lamb of God who takes away the sins of the world.
John 3, verses 16-17 – God sent his Son to save the world, not condemn it.
